🦉 What are meta-skills and why should students be learning about them?
Meta skills or meta competencies are higher-order cognitive skills such as Creativity, Self-awareness & Resilience that create adaptive learners and act as a key to unlock the development of other technical skills. So as students’ progress through their education, it is important to recognize and explore the development of these skills.

In this book, Code Tales, Vol 2 : Empathy in Collab Digital Spaces, we focus on positive contributions to online communities and digital collaboration. 🦸
In this learning strand, we will explore the concept of empathy in digital spaces and learn about cyberbullying and how to promote kindness online. Navigating an increasingly connected world, it is crucial to understand and practice these virtues to foster positive digital communities. While social media tools offer unprecedented opportunities for connection, they also create environments where empathy can be easily forgotten, and perceived anonymity can sometimes lead to behavior that would not occur in face-to-face situations.
Tweens create Ethical Tale based games and animations on MIT Scratch3.0 coding platform, one of the most popular programs in primary schools on the National curriculum. To create the games in this book, children will need a desktop computer or a laptop. The games require a proper keyboard so will not work well on a tablet or iPad. It is recommended that children should be supervised when using the internet, especially when using a new website.
Learning Objectives:
• Understand the impact of cyberbullying.
• Learn strategies for promoting kindness online.
Curriculum Links:
💻 Computing: Online etiquette, digital citizenship
Students learn about cyberbullying and positive online interactions. They explore features of social media and apps to spread kindness or prevent bullying and learn about tech accessibility to promote inclusivity.
👧 Language Arts: Storytelling, Script-writing
Students analyze “The Elephant and the Tailor” They discuss how the story's themes relate to online interactions and social media behavior. Students also practice writing supportive and empathetic messages for various online scenarios.
🏇 Social-Emotional Learning: Empathy, kindness, bullying prevention
Students develop empathy skills and strategies for promoting kindness online. They engage in role-playing exercises to understand different perspectives in online interactions. Students also learn techniques for managing emotions when faced with negative online experiences.
